Princess-Themed Nail Designs
This is where creativity shines.
Each princess has a signature palette:
- Cinderella: soft blues and silver shimmer
- Ariel: teal, purple, and ocean sparkle
- Belle: gold with subtle rose accents
- Elsa: icy tones with glitter gradients
These nail designs for Disney World feel elegant and polished.

Minimalist Nail Designs for Disney World
Not everyone wants bold character art.
Minimalist nail designs for Disney World are clean and practical:
- Nude nails with tiny Mickey icons
- French tips with subtle Disney color accents
- Soft pastel tones
They’re ideal for long trips because they require less maintenance.

Choosing the Right Nail Type for Your Trip
Gel Nails
- Long-lasting
- Chip-resistant
Acrylic Nails
- Best for detailed art
Press-On Nails
- Easy to replace
Dip Powder Nails
- Durable and natural
